New trail opens at Loxahatchee NWR

July 17, 2008    Sandra Friend

North of the main portion of the Loxahatchee National Wildlife Refuge and its hiking trails in Boynton Beach, a new 3-mile hiking and biking trail opened June 16 at Stormwater Treatment Area 1 West on CR 880, south of Southern Blvd (US 98) at Nine Mile Bend. Conner Preserve newest Pasco hiking destination

June 27, 2008    Sandra Friend

Now that the management plan for South Florida Water Management District’s Conner Preserve has been approved, opening the preserve to trail-based recreation is the first order of business. Upper Pithlachascotee River Preserve to open in 2009

June 9, 2008    Sandra Friend

Another escape for those of you in the crowded ‘burbs of Clearwater and Tampa: Upper Pithlachascotee River Preserve, being created in Pasco County near Fivay Junction.
